The Impact of Mental Health Assessment: Understanding Its Importance and Implications
Mental health assessments play an important function in determining, diagnosing, and offering efficient treatment for people facing mental health challenges. The process typically includes a mix of interviews, questionnaires, and clinical assessments that assist mental health experts gather insightful data about an individual's mental state. Understanding Mental Health Assessment
A mental health assessment is a systematic method utilized by mental health specialists to examine a person's psychological, psychological, and social well-being. The primary goals of these assessments are to:
Identify mental health problems.
Determine the severity of the problems.
Establish an appropriate treatment plan.
Screen development in time.
Secret Components of Mental Health Assessment
The mental health assessment process normally involves numerous key elements:
Clinical Interview: A structured or semi-structured discussion in between the clinician and the specific to explore symptoms, history, and personal background.
Psychological Testing: Objective tests, such as questionnaires or standardized assessments, to evaluate specific areas of mental health.
Observation: Clinicians thoroughly observe the person's habits, emotional reactions, and interactions.
Cooperation: Involving relative or better halves can offer extra insights into the person's habits and mindset.
